2009-08-17 3 views
2

Eclipse RCP und Netbeans Platform sind zu groß für die kleineren Apps, an denen ich arbeite, aber ich würde trotzdem gerne ein Framework verwenden, um meine Apps wartbarer und konsistenter zu machen.Ist JSR 296 (Swing Application Framework) stabil genug für die Verwendung? Wenn nicht, welche anderen Optionen gibt es für kleine Swing-Apps?

Gibt es noch andere kleine Frameworks, die hier nützlich wären?

+0

Was meinen Sie mit "zu groß", eine minimale Eclipse RCP App hat nur sehr wenige Plugins, solange Sie nur diejenigen enthalten, die Sie brauchen. –

Antwort

1

Nun können Sie es als stabil betrachten, bei Sun hat niemand seit Jahren daran gearbeitet. Ja, ich bin ein wenig sarkastisch, aber das ist die einfache Wahrheit, niemand bei Sun scheint sich darum zu kümmern.

Ernsthafter, ich habe es in mehreren Anwendungen (Version 1.03, die neuesten) ziemlich erfolgreich verwendet. Es gibt jedoch einige Bugs, die Sie eventuell selbst beheben müssen, wenn sie für Sie ein Hindernis sind (ich musste selbst etwas reparieren).

Ein Wort der Warnung: Verwenden Sie nicht die neueste SVN (oder ist es CVS? Ich kann mich nicht erinnern) Quelle, sondern ausschließlich auf 1.03; Die letzte festgeschriebene Quelle ist eher eine Regression als eine Verbesserung.

1

Wir verwenden das Swing App Framework seit Jahren in der Produktion. Es ist stabil. Einige Dinge könnten besser sein, aber wir haben einige unserer eigenen Verbesserungen hinzugefügt.

Wie Sie wahrscheinlich wissen, gibt es jetzt ein Team von Ingenieuren bei Sun, die aktiv daran arbeiten, dass es Teil von JDK wird.

+0

Aber es wird nicht Teil des JDK7 sein, wie heute bekannt gegeben auf http://weblogs.java.net/blog/alexfromsun/archive/2009/08/saf_and_jdk7.html –

+0

Das ist wirklich egal, weil SAF sein kann als Drittanbieter-Bibliothek verwendet. –

Verwandte Themen